    2 Things you need to run timecode:


    1) You need either a Native Instruments audio interface (Traktor Audio 10 or 6, or an older used Audio 8 or 4 DJ) or you could get a new mixer that has an internal audio interface that is Traktor Scratch Certified (Pioneer DJM 900, Pioneer DJM 850, Pioneer DJM-T1, Denon X1700, Denon X1600, Korg Zero 8, Korg Zero 4, Ecler EVO 5, or Allen & Heath Xone: 4D) or you could get a Native Instruments Traktor Kontrol S4, which is a controller that has an internal soundcard that is Scratch Certified.

    2) You need either Traktor Scratch Duo, Traktor Scratch 2 Duo, Traktor Scratch Pro, or Traktor Scratch Pro 2 for software. You can find people selling the software, 2nd hand, by itself. It usually comes bundled though. So a new Traktor Scratch 2 Duo software will come w/ a Traktor Audio 6 and a new Traktor Scratch Pro 2 will come w/ a Traktor Audio 10. Let's say you want to get a Traktor certified mixer, and you want a Traktor Scratch license, and you don't need or want the bundled Audio interface it comes with, then you can buy a special discounted License only package (still comes w/ vinyl and cd's though) that you are only able to buy if you own a Traktor Scratch Certified mixer.

    Actually, if you currently only have Traktor LE, it might be worth it to check out an SSL box (an SL2 or 1). They can be found for around the cost of a TSD kit, and a used one could be a bit cheaper. It's worth investigating if a serato setup is right for you, if you're getting into timecodes/HID.

    manchild basically gave all the info but to simplify it u need to buy either an audio6 or audio10 (that now only come with a copy of traktor scratch pro) or a S2 (with scratch upgrade)

    unless u want to go and look for a mixer by some other company that NI certifies to use with traktor scratch pro, but sticking with the NI hardware is probably easiest.

    edit: this is ofc i want to stick with traktor - there's other options like serato as already mentioned and also using vdj with timecode.
